    CESCR, CEDAW, CRC, CMW and CRPD hold "Days of General Discussion", and CERD holds “Thematic Discussions”. The Committee holds a discussion of a different topic on each of these Days, and may publish the results of the discussion in its annual or session report. Usually a number of background papers are submitted and published for the Day of Discussion.
